
Pagcor Fines Gambling Firm P1M Over Ivana Alawi iPhone Giveaway
The Philippine Amusement and Gaming Corporation (Pagcor) has imposed a P1 million fine on a gambling firm linked to an iPhone giveaway promoted by Ivana Alawi.

MANILA, Philippines — The Philippine Amusement and Gaming Corporation (Pagcor) fined an online gambling company linked to celebrity Ivana Alawi P1 million over a cellphone giveaway and ordered it to stop the promotion, Chairperson Alejandro Tengco said Monday.
